TMJ Disorders: Symptoms, Causes, And Treatment
You're not alone if you've ever felt a clicking sound while chewing or experienced pain in your jaw. These could be signs of a TMJ disorder, which refers to issues related to the temporomandibular joint (TMJ). This joint connects your jawbone to your skull and acts as a hinge, allowing smooth movement for talking, chewing, and even yawning.
